Abstract

In this project, the electrical impedance spectroscopy technique will be explored for the detection of Staphylococcus Aureus bacteria based on the variation of capacitance and resistance to the current flow among the interdigitated gold electrode tracks containing the specific antibody, in order to monitor the antibody-bacteria interaction. More specifically, the anti-S. aureus will be deposited among the gold tracks on the glass previously modified with the polyethyleneimine polymer (PEI), which will serve as an immobilization matrix, through the technique of self-assembled films layer by layer. The assembly of the PEI/anti-S aureus film will be characterized by impedance spectroscopy and atomic force microscopy (AFM). Detection will be performed with the inactivated S. aureus bacteria and selectivity tests will be conducted with strains of other inactivated bacteria. Data analysis will be performed, following models described in the literature, through changes in conductivity and dielectric permittivity that are reflected in the impedance and can be used to calculate the concentration of the species to be detected, as well as by principal component analysis component (PCA). At the end of the project, it is expected the formation of the student in the area and to obtain a prototype of a biosensor operating in the non-fararic mode for the detection of the bacteria in food samples.(AU)
